  • The Australian Crown (5 Shilling) coins were only minted in 1937 and 1938, with the 1937 coin having a mintage of 1,008,000 while the 1938 mintage is low at 101,600.
  • The crown received a poor reception from the general public, who felt it was simply too bulky for practical everyday use. Minting continued into 1938, but was halted a few months into the new year.
